Tyndareus the Green

An elderly man with long, wispy, white hair, milky eyes, and a large hooked nose sits in a cozy chair behind the desk.

He's wearing a gray robe with silver and gold embroidments around a large colar, at the end of the his draping sleeves and at the tattered bottom of the robe as well.

He gently nods at you and with a few hand mouvements through the air, you see a set of tea floating around and being poured, just before landing softly into your hands.

"Let me introduce myself, I am Tyndareus the Green, welcome to the Sleeping Obelisk. Chop! Bring our guests some biscuits, would you?"

Painfully the mage stands up, that's when everybody notices the height difference and so does he.

That's why, with his right hand, he starts to pull on the left side of his robe and in a spiral of smoke is reduces himself to a comfortable 3'.

‘When I was a boy, I tasted the most wonderful treat in all the Material Plane. I remember it like it was yesterday. Grammy’s Country Apple Pies… The bakery was near Serine and you could smell the spices all day and night.

Alas, when I went away to see the world, the place was overrun by goblins and no one has dared to go back in since.

I’d like to taste those heavenly pies just once more before I depart for the Celestial Plane. If I give you a map to The bakery' door, can you go in and find Grammy’s secret recipe for me?’”
If the players inquire as to what their reward will be, the wizard informs them that although he has little gold, there will be gold for them at the end, and he tells them that they can keep anything of value they might find in the bakery. All he wants is the recipe.
